Output ddb3484d2a1da89d0d76b7795004e1587c56e8b78ebd46361e097d8610a84073:0

value
621997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b3885265f848f49c5b3aa6c37bcb7cd8964114e OP_EQUAL
address
32iM4ju84JSHkBBFsbR4krqqw8ewvi9z7q
transaction
ddb3484d2a1da89d0d76b7795004e1587c56e8b78ebd46361e097d8610a84073
confirmations
359655
spent
true